在前端开发中,经常需要使用一些第三方的库和插件来实现某些功能,而 npm 是目前最流行的包管理工具之一。在这篇文章中,我们将介绍一个名为 shipt-google-pay-plugin 的 npm 包,它是一个 Google Pay 支付插件,用于方便地在前端实现 Google Pay 支付功能。
什么是 Google Pay?
Google Pay 是 Google 推出的一种移动支付服务,它可以在支持 Google Pay 的商家或 App 上进行支付。Google Pay 支持多种支付方式,包括信用卡、借记卡和预付卡等,用户可以轻松地在 Google Pay 上添加银行卡,并在结账时使用。
shipt-google-pay-plugin 功能介绍
shipt-google-pay-plugin 是一个专门用于在前端实现 Google Pay 支付功能的插件。它提供了以下功能:
- 可以快速集成 Google Pay 支付功能,减少开发时间和工作量;
- 提供简单易用的 API,方便开发者调用和使用;
- 支持支付结果回调和错误处理;
- 代码透明,易于维护和扩展。
shipt-google-pay-plugin 安装和使用
安装 shipt-google-pay-plugin 很简单,只需在项目根目录中运行以下命令:
--- ------- ----------------------- ------
安装完成后,我们就可以使用 shipt-google-pay-plugin 了。以下是一个示例代码,演示如何使用该插件:
------ -------------------- ---- -------------------------- ----- -------------- - --- ------------------------------------ -- ------ ----- ------------------ - - ----------- -- ---------------- -- ---------------------- - - ----- ------- ----------- - ------------------- ------------ ------------------ -------------------- -------- ----------- ------------- -------- -- -------------------------- - ----- ------------------ ----------- - -------- ---------- ------------------ --------------------------- -- -- -- -- ------------- - ----------- ----------------------- ------------- ----- ---------- -- ---------------- - ----------------- -------- ---------------- -------- ----------- --------- ------------- ------ ------------ ----- -- -- -- ------ --------------------------------------------------------- -- - ------------------------- ---------------- -- - --------------------- ---
在上述代码中,我们首先引入 shipt-google-pay-plugin 包。然后创建一个新的 ShiptGooglePayPlugin 实例,并传入 merchant_id 参数。接下来,我们设置支付参数 paymentDataRequest,并调用 shiptGooglePay 实例的 pay 方法,传入支付参数。最后,在支付结果回调中,我们可以获取到支付结果和错误信息。
shipt-google-pay-plugin 学习和指导意义
shipt-google-pay-plugin 是一个非常有用的 npm 包,它可以帮助我们快速集成 Google Pay 支付功能,并提供简单易用的 API。通过掌握 shipt-google-pay-plugin 的使用方法,我们可以提高开发效率,减少工作量。
除此以外,学习 shipt-google-pay-plugin 还可以帮助我们深入了解 Google Pay 的支付流程和实现原理,这对于我们开发类似的支付功能也非常有帮助。
总之,shipt-google-pay-plugin 是一个非常优秀的前端类 npm 包,学习和掌握它可以为我们的开发工作带来很多的便利和指导意义。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/600668f2d9381d61a3540dc7